In summary
Southwark St George's is in the more-deprived bottom 40% of England, ranked #4,413 of 6,856 neighbourhoods nationally, and #17 of 34 in Southwark. It is highly uneven across the seven themes — strong on Education (81) but weak on Living environment (7). Typical homes here sold for about £617,750 over the past year, down 8% across five years (from 60 sales), 14% above the wider Southwark median of £540,000.
